Transaction 9efde159bf996507a4d9166bc4e47e0fa831f80fdc877f2219a55d9368644c94
1 Input
1 Output
-
9efde159bf996507a4d9166bc4e47e0fa831f80fdc877f2219a55d9368644c94:0
- value
- 438517
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d46afcf721c04d9147cad4d1bdac26ab8b983f82 OP_EQUAL
- address
- 3M4BLsuY9wNrGZVB37aAcda4J6S4Thqa24